    I'm the opposite in that I prefer a CD to be an absolute last resort when the PC won't even boot or hard disk has got so bad it might as well be reformatted.

    The F11 boot time program Acronis uses is a nice alternative to booting from CD since you don't actually load Windows when using it - so in a way it is like booting from the CD, but without the need to go look for it or load it up. Not had any problems with it yet myself. It would have been nice if the SP desktop version had something similar too! Still the price put me off for personal use; maybe better for work critical environment.
